We are looking to hire anEngineer in Training/Engineering Graduate for one of our mine sites inTimmins, Ontario ona full-time basis . The schedule for this position is Monday-Friday, 8 hrs/day or 4 on, 3 off, 10hrs/day. Please note that this role requires relocation to the Timmins area and is not a camp-based position. Job Responsibilities As an Engineer in Training/Engineering Graduate , you will follow a rotation through various engineering functions (on surface and underground) that may include: Surveying Ventilation Ground control Longhole planning Development design Scheduling and day-to-day tracking Short-term planning The role may include time embedded with various underground production crews in order to understand mine production roles first hand. More About You The following will be critical to successfully performing this role: Bachelor’s Degree in Mining Engineering from an accredited University Seeking P.Eng. license with PEO when eligible Comprehensive knowledge of engineering principles, theories, and techniques as they apply to ore body evaluation and underground mine operations Proficiency in mine planning software (Desik.CAD and Deswik.Sched) The applicant must be eligible to work in Canada As our ideal candidate, you are a highly resourceful team player with excellent communication, attention to detail, and time management skills.
